Transaction

73a2313810da4cde31af0f4e3d05ab457bde565dc3e480b11a43d36cfdb1be4f
522,357 confirmations
Timestamp
1465461305
Block415,485
Fee50,000 sats
Fee rate149.3 sats/vB
view on mempool.space

Inputs & Outputs